Welcome! This site is for motorcycle enthusiasts in the New River Valley of Virginia. It is not affiliated with the Motorcycle Safety Foundation (MSF), the New River Community College (NRCC) or their Motorcycle Saftey program. I am a RiderCoach with the program and am offering this site as a way for students that complete the program to be able to keep in touch, ask questions, share experiences, plan rides, etc.
All motorcycle enthusiasts in the New River Valley are welcome here, whether you have completed the courses or not.

CONGRATULATIONS to Angie Covey for winning the 2005 Motorcycle Safety Foundation's "Outstanding Motorcycle Safety Support" award. This award is given to an individual, organization or company (other than a motorcycle dealership) who has supported motorcycle safety, whether nationally, within a state, or locally. Angie is the N.R.C.C. site coordinator. I'm sure everyone who has been a part of the N.R.C.C. Motorcycle Training program, whether as a RiderCoach or as a student, will agree that Angie really deserves this award. More info to come!!!
CONGRATULATIONS to Dennis Phillips for winning the 2005 Motorcycle Safety Foundation's "Outstanding RiderCoach Trainer". In addition to being a RiderCoach Trainer, Dennis is the site coordinator at C.V.C.C. in Lynchburg, VA. Dennis has worked very closely with Angie to get the program at N.R.C.C. started. We couldn't have done it without either one of these two individuals!!! More info to come!!!
